Pawtucket sits in four distinct seasons of muggy summers and freezing, snowy winters, with wide annual temperature extremes. That is hard on a door — winter snow and ice load on doors and tracks, summer heat and humidity that swell wood doors and rust steel, and spring damp that rusts unsealed cables and brackets all accelerate wear on springs, seals, and openers, so the failures we see most here are ice- and snow-jammed tracks, warped or sagging panels after years of freeze-thaw, loosened hardware from wide seasonal swings, and cold-snapped torsion springs in deep winter. We size springs and seals for Rhode Island's continental-climate region conditions rather than a generic catalog spec.
Census data puts 85% of Pawtucket homes at pre-1980 construction (median build year 1946) — old enough that many garages still run their original springs, opener, and seals, all long past rated life.
